Work Continues On £21m East Yorkshire Flood Alleviation Scheme

Construction News Image
Work is continuing on the £21 million Anlaby and East Ella Flood Alleviation Scheme (AEEFAS) in East Yorkshire.

NM Group has entered into the final phase of the project, which is set to reduce the risk of flooding for thousands of residents and businesses in the Hull and Haltemprice areas once finished in mid-2020.

Work on the final phase involves creating a flow entry structure at Kerry Pit near Westella Valley and a large 115,000 cubic metre flood storage Lagoon located on the site of the old Sydney Smith School in Anlaby. A new 1.8-metre-wide tunnelled storm culvert will connect these to divert water away from residential areas before reconnecting with the existing Western Drain at Marr Bridge.

In addition, the final phase will include construction of numerous flow control and outfall structures, as well as a new watercourse, maintenance access roads, highway drainage headwalls and an energy dissipation unit. NM Group is also responsible for reconstructing several drain crossings, which will significantly reduce out-of-bank and property flooding in the area.

Plans are also in place to provide recreational and amenity facilities for local residents on the new Tranby Lagoon site on First Lane in Anlaby.

Chris Davis, Framework Manager of the Highways Division at NM Group, said: "This is an extensive and important project; one that when complete will better protect local residents and businesses from the often-devastating effects of flooding."
